PART 2Amendments to Building (Approved Inspectors etc.) Regulations 2010

9.—(1) In the Building (Approved Inspectors etc.) Regulations 2010, Schedule 1 (forms) is amended as follows.

(2) In Form 1 (initial notice)(1), in paragraph 5, after sub-paragraph (c) insert—

(d)in the case of the erection of a dwelling, or a building that is to contain one or more dwellings—

(i)a statement giving details of any public electronic communications network in relation to which a connection is to be provided,

(ii)if an exemption in regulation 44ZB of the Building Regulations 2010 is proposed to be relied on, a statement giving details in support of the exemption,

(iii)if regulation 44ZC of the Building Regulations 2010 is proposed to be relied on, a statement giving details of the matters mentioned in regulation 44ZC(6)(a) and (b) of those Regulations and, if paragraph RA1(1)(c)(i) or (ii) of Schedule 1 to those Regulations is also proposed to be relied on, evidence of the steps taken to establish whether, and if so where, a distribution point for a gigabit-capable public electronic communications network (as defined by regulation 44C of those Regulations) is likely to be installed, in a location relevant for the purposes of paragraph RA1(1)(c) of that Schedule, within the period of two years beginning with the day on which the notice is given..

(3) In Form 2 (amendment notice)(2), in paragraph 4, after sub-paragraph (e) insert—

(f)in the case of the erection of a dwelling, or a building that is to contain one or more dwellings—

(i)a statement giving details of any public electronic communications network in relation to which a connection is to be provided,

(ii)if an exemption in regulation 44ZB of the Building Regulations 2010 is proposed to be relied on, a statement giving details in support of the exemption, and

(iii)if regulation 44ZC of the Building Regulations 2010 is proposed to be relied on, a statement giving details of the matters mentioned in regulation 44ZC(6)(a) and (b) of those Regulations and, if paragraph RA1(1)(c)(i) or (ii) of Schedule 1 to those Regulations is also proposed to be relied on, evidence of the steps taken to establish whether, and if so where, a distribution point for a gigabit-capable public electronic communications network (as defined by regulation 44C of those Regulations) is likely to be installed, in a location relevant for the purposes of paragraph RA1(1)(c) of that Schedule, within the relevant 2-year period (as defined by paragraph RA1(3) of that Schedule)..
